The benefits of outdoor learning and play are as boundless as the natural landscapes themselves. Beyond the obvious physical advantages, these wild spaces become incubators for critical thinking, problem-solving, and boundless creativity. A simple act of balancing on a fallen log hones coordination and risk assessment; collaborating to build a fort on the beach sparks teamwork and communication; identifying different trees in a forest walk sharpens observation and an appreciation for biodiversity. These seemingly simple activities are, in fact, profound processes. They are the crucibles in which invaluable, transferable skills are forged.
Imagine a child navigating an uneven woodland path, falling, and then, with newfound determination, rising to try again. This iterative process, free from the confines of rigid structures, naturally builds resilience. The quiet satisfaction of finally achieving a challenging climb fosters unwavering determination. Successfully leading a small group in a scavenger hunt ignites palpable confidence and strengthens belief in one’s own capabilities. Through shared adventures and collaborative tasks, children learn to inherently value diverse contributions and build profound trust in their peers and, crucially, in themselves.
